Central Square was not able to break out of their rough patch on Thursday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They lost 9-0 to the East Syracuse-Minoa Spartans.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Redhawks of the 6-0 loss they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ture on October 7th.
Central Square's defeat dropped their record down to 2-8. As for East Syracuse-Minoa, the win for them keeps them at an undefeated 15-0-2.
As of now, neither Central Square nor East Syracuse-Minoa have any future games scheduled.
